A research methodology for characterising dairy product consumption systems
This document on characterisation methodology specifically refers to the dairy consumption systems. The methodology developed and presented herein aims at guiding the activities of scientists who wish to investigate the dairy consumption systems at or around a specific site. Some characterisation of dairy product consumption has been conducted at most ILCA zonal sites. Pursued by different scientists at different times and places, a variety of methodological approaches have been employed in conducting these studies. This document is based upon ILCA's experiences at its zonal sites and incorporates the methodological lessons learned in the course of the studies. The steps that have been followed in constructing the conceptual framework instruments and in specifying the analytical methods are outlined. Data collected and analysed following this format will allow drawing conclusions about a particular location and its consumption system. It will also facilitate planning future research and development activities.
